At its core, passive crypto earnings involves deploying your existing cryptocurrency holdings to generate additional returns without direct, ongoing effort. This isn't about day trading or speculative ventures; it's about strategically leveraging the inherent functionalities of blockchain technology and decentralized finance (DeFi) protocols to earn rewards. Think of it as planting seeds and letting them grow, nurturing them occasionally, but ultimately allowing the ecosystem to do the heavy lifting.

One of the most accessible and widely adopted methods for passive crypto earnings is staking. In proof-of-stake (PoS) blockchains, like Ethereum (post-Merge), Cardano, and Solana, users can "stake" their coins to support the network's operations. By locking up a certain amount of their cryptocurrency, stakers become validators or delegates, helping to secure the network and validate transactions. In return for their contribution and commitment, they receive rewards, typically in the form of newly minted coins or transaction fees. The rewards are often proportional to the amount staked and the duration of the stake. It’s a beautiful symbiosis: the network gains security and stability, and the staker earns passive income. The ease of entry for staking varies. Some platforms offer simple, one-click staking options, while others require a bit more technical know-how. However, the fundamental principle remains the same: lock up your assets, support the network, and earn.

Closely related to staking, but often with different mechanisms and reward structures, is masternoding. Masternodes are special servers that run on certain cryptocurrency networks, performing specific functions beyond simple transaction validation. These functions can include instant transactions, enhanced privacy features, or governance participation. Operating a masternode typically requires a significant upfront investment in the cryptocurrency to be locked as collateral, along with technical expertise to set up and maintain the node. The rewards for masternode operators can be substantial, offering a higher yield than traditional staking due to the increased responsibility and capital commitment. However, the higher barrier to entry and the need for constant vigilance in maintaining the node make it a more advanced strategy.

Beyond the native functionalities of blockchains, the decentralized finance (DeFi) revolution has opened up a universe of passive income opportunities. DeFi refers to financial applications built on blockchain technology, aiming to recreate traditional financial services in a decentralized manner, removing intermediaries like banks. This has given rise to crypto lending. Platforms like Aave, Compound, and MakerDAO allow users to lend their cryptocurrencies to borrowers, earning interest in return. These interest rates are typically dynamic, influenced by supply and demand for the specific crypto asset. The process is remarkably straightforward: deposit your crypto into a lending protocol, and start earning interest. The yields can be attractive, especially for more volatile or in-demand assets.

A more complex, but potentially more lucrative, avenue within DeFi is yield farming. This strategy involves moving cryptocurrency assets between different DeFi protocols to maximize returns. Yield farmers often deposit their assets into liquidity pools on decentralized exchanges (DEXs) or stake them in other yield-generating protocols. The "yield" comes from a combination of transaction fees, interest payments, and often, governance tokens distributed as incentives by the protocols themselves. Yield farming is often described as the "wild west" of crypto, characterized by high rewards but also higher risks. The complexity arises from the need to understand the intricacies of different protocols, impermanent loss (a risk associated with providing liquidity), smart contract vulnerabilities, and the ever-changing landscape of DeFi opportunities. It demands a keen analytical mind and a willingness to adapt quickly to new strategies.

Another fascinating concept for passive earnings is cloud mining. While direct mining of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in requires substantial hardware investment and technical expertise, cloud mining allows individuals to rent computing power from specialized data centers. You essentially purchase a contract that grants you a share of the mining rewards generated by the data center’s hardware. This democratizes mining, making it accessible to those without the capital or technical skills for traditional mining. However, it’s crucial to approach cloud mining with caution. The market is rife with scams and fraudulent operations. Thorough research into the provider's reputation, transparency, and contract terms is paramount. The profitability of cloud mining is also heavily dependent on the cryptocurrency’s price, the mining difficulty, and the electricity costs factored into the contract.

The growth of non-fungible tokens (NFTs) has also introduced novel ways to generate passive income. While NFTs are often associated with digital art and collectibles, they can also be utilized for earning. Some platforms allow users to stake NFTs to earn rewards, often in the NFT's native token or other cryptocurrencies. Additionally, certain play-to-earn (P2E) blockchain games offer opportunities to earn passive income by renting out rare or powerful NFTs to other players who wish to utilize them in the game. This creates a micro-economy where NFT owners can generate income from their digital assets without actively playing the game themselves.

One of the most critical aspects to grasp is risk management. Every passive income strategy in crypto carries its own set of inherent risks. For staking and masternoding, the primary risks include slashing (penalties imposed by the network for validator misbehavior or downtime, leading to a loss of staked assets) and impermanent loss (a phenomenon in liquidity provision where the value of your deposited assets can decrease compared to simply holding them, especially during periods of high price volatility). In crypto lending and yield farming, smart contract vulnerabilities are a significant concern. A bug or exploit in the code of a DeFi protocol could lead to the loss of all deposited funds. Additionally, the interconnectedness of DeFi means that a failure in one protocol can have cascading effects on others.

The volatile nature of cryptocurrency prices themselves is another overarching risk. Even if a staking or lending platform is secure and functioning perfectly, a sharp downturn in the price of the underlying asset can negate any gains from passive income, and even lead to a net loss. This underscores the importance of investing only what you can afford to lose. Diversification across different assets and different passive income strategies can help mitigate these risks, but it doesn't eliminate them entirely.

Due diligence is not merely a suggestion; it's a necessity. Before committing any funds to a passive earning opportunity, thorough research is paramount. This involves understanding the specific blockchain or protocol, the team behind it (if applicable), its security audits, its historical performance, and its community. For staking, research the specific coin's roadmap, its adoption rate, and the stability of its network. For DeFi protocols, scrutinize their whitepapers, read independent reviews, check for recent security audits, and understand their tokenomics. Never rely solely on promotional material; seek out unbiased information and community sentiment.

When it comes to yield farming and providing liquidity, understanding impermanent loss is crucial. It occurs when the ratio of the deposited tokens in a liquidity pool changes relative to when they were deposited. If one token significantly outperforms the other, a liquidity provider might have been better off simply holding the tokens. Many DeFi platforms offer calculators to help estimate potential impermanent loss, but it remains a significant factor to consider. The potential for higher yields in yield farming often comes with higher complexity and risk, including the risk of rug pulls (where developers abandon a project and run off with investors' funds).

Security is another non-negotiable element. Protecting your digital assets from hackers and phishing attempts is vital. This means using strong, unique passwords, enabling two-factor authentication (2FA) on all exchanges and wallets, and being extremely wary of unsolicited links or requests for your private keys or seed phrases. For more substantial holdings, consider using hardware wallets, which store your private keys offline, offering a higher level of security against online threats.

The regulatory landscape surrounding cryptocurrencies and DeFi is still evolving and can vary significantly by jurisdiction. Changes in regulations could impact the profitability or legality of certain passive income strategies. Staying informed about the regulatory environment in your region is an important part of long-term planning.

Maximizing your passive earnings often involves a strategic approach to compounding. This means reinvesting your earned rewards back into the same or another passive income stream. For example, if you're earning interest on crypto lending, you can use that interest to lend more, thereby accelerating your earnings over time. Similarly, rewards earned from staking can be restaked, creating a snowball effect. However, this strategy should be balanced with your risk tolerance and liquidity needs.
